ALTA Humidity Sensor Configuration & Installation Guide
Overview
The ALTA® Wi-Fi Wireless Humidity Sensor accurately monitors the air’s relative humidity (RH) within a room or enclosure. The sensor uses a high-accuracy silicon-based digital humidity/temperature element to produce % RH and temperature data. Additionally, the data is used in iMonnit to calculate dew point, moisture weight, heat index, and wet bulb temperature.
Settings to Configure
- Below—Humidity measured below this value will cause the sensor to enter the Aware State.
- Above—Humidity measured above this value will cause the sensor to enter the Aware State.
- Aware State Buffer %—Prevents the sensor from bouncing between Standard Operation and Aware State when the readings are very close to a threshold.
- Below—Temperatures measured below this value will cause the sensor to enter the Aware State.
- Above—Temperatures measured above this value will cause the sensor to enter the Aware State.
- Aware State Buffer—Prevents the sensor from bouncing between Standard Operation and Aware State when the readings are very close to a threshold.
For example, If you seta Maximum Threshold (Above) to 90° and a Hysteresis of 1°, then once the sensor takes an assessment of 90.0° and enters the Aware State it will remain in the Aware State until the temperature readings drop to 89.0°. Similarly, at the Minimum Threshold (Below), the temperature will have to rise a degree above the threshold to return to Standard Operation.

Calibrate—Provide Relevant Data
Step 1. Place the sensor in a stable temperature and humidity environment and wait for sensor readings to stabilize.
Step 2. Enter the difference between the observed and actual humidity and/or temperature in the appropriate Offset text box and press Calibrate.

Installation Steps
If this is your first time setting up your Monnit system, you must set up your iMonnit account and connect your ALTA Gateway to iMonnit before registering your sensor. See this article for steps to start: Creating an iMonnit account and refer to the ALTA Sensor General Information Guide.
Step 1.
Remove the sensor from the package. If installing an industrial sensor, attach the antenna.
Step 2.
Register the sensor in iMonnit. Do not install the batteries until told to do so in iMonnit. Refer to this walk-through guide and configure the sensor’s Settings and Scale information in iMonnit for your specific application or use case.
Step 3.
Determine the sensor’s installation location. We recommend placing the sensor in the location and ensuring it reports to the gateway before final installation. See this article if you’re using an ALTA Site Survey Tool to perform a site survey to determine sensor installation location.
Step 4.
After ensuring that the sensor is communicating with the gateway, mount the sensor using the supplied screws or double-sided tape. Mount the sensor in a location that will not block or impede airflow to the hole on the bottom of the sensor’s housing or the lead placement.
